THE SUNSET DRIVE IN held 250 cars in 1956 and was owned by The Tullis Brothers. THe other Drive in that town was the STAR LITE DRIVE IN and it was much larger holding 538 cars and was owned by T.M.Morris.

..and we must not forget the “Morris Bros.” other Drive-In in the city – the Starlite Drive-In .. where the PineRidge Mall is now located at on the old US-91 highway.

Starlite closed down after the 1979 season for the land to be sold for the development of the new mall.
